The fund management company is based in Bermuda.
The management team consists of two Australian citizens with a combined 18 years
industry experience.
|
|
|
The first manager has 10 years
of corporate finance and equities research having worked at several global investment
banks and consulting companies. He has previously lived in Japan for 5 years and
has experience in the Japanese equities market, analysis and valuation. |
|
|
The second manager has 8 years
of equities analysis experience and has worked at several global investment banks.
He has traveled to Japan regularly and is experienced in Japanese equities and
analysis. |

| FUND STRATEGY-
US$40 MM Capital Target |
|
|
The fund will execute a Japanese
long/short equity strategy maintaining a delta neutral stance founded on an optimum
mix of western investment analysis skills and Japanese market understanding. |
|
|
The manager will employ a proprietary
back-tested quantitative model to identify opportunities and overlay this with
a qualitative investment analysis framework. |
|
|
The fund will employ leverage up
to a value of 100% of the net investable funds. The stated objective is absolute
returns in excess of the cash funding rate. |
|
|
The fund seeks US$
1.5MM in seed capital to establish infrastructure and fund operating costs for
2 years. |
